Learning outcomes: • to know: methodological foundations of pragmatic communication in the perspective of general sociological methodology; theoretical models describing pragmatic communication, social perception, communication and interaction at macro and micro levels; main directions and approaches to the practice of implementing theoretical models within the frames of information influence technologies • be able to: analyze pragmatic communication, plan communication actions in the everyday life of an individual, group, organization for the purpose of implementing and protecting social justice and public interest, to recognize and critically evaluate manipulative influences at the public level of pragmatic communication; adhere to the ethics of pragmatic communication in the public, corporate space.
Required prior and related subjects: • Theoretical sociology
Summary of the subject: Communication: concepts, axioms, models. Perception of information: stages and features; Universal communicative chain and intervention possibilities. Basics of pragmatic communication. Influence: theoretical and practical problems. Targets of communicative influence. Theories of persuasion and influence. Resources of social influence: verbal, non-verbal and symbolic. Communicative technology. Communicative campaign: concepts, stages, conditions of efficiency. Problem management. Communicative campaign - version "Information support of the organization's activities (events). Communicative campaign - version "Creating an image of an organization or individual". The communicative campaign - version of the "Information Campaign in the Situation of the Crisis". Strategic planning of communication campaigns. Information security of the individual and pragmatic communication.
Assessment methods and criteria: • oral interview, participation in discussions, presentation of the research project (40%) • final control (control measure, exam): written-oral form (60%)
